Well, on a trip to San Diego from Vancouver, WA. my 1998 truck started surging and bucking.
The more the throttle the more the bucking and surging.
I went to a dodge dealer who said it sounded like the transfer pump has failed and that the injector pump was drawing the fuel all the way from the tank, which it was not designed to do.
They replace the transfer pump and fuel filter. Truck once again runs great.
Is the transfer Pump what you guys are referring to as the lift pump? If so why are you calling it a lift pump when Dodge calls it a transfer pump? Confusing.
